How to Invest at Every Age
TwitterWhatsappLinkedin

Developing long-term wealth and financial security requires investing. Making wise financial selections depends on your ability to recognise the special possibilities and difficulties that come with each period of life, regardless of your age. We’ll look at investing strategies in this guide, covering everything from early adulthood to retirement, including important considerations like finding a retirement community to make sure you have a stable financial future.

Putting Up the Base for Your 20s Investment

  • Accept the Power of Compounding: Start investing early to take advantage of compounding. Over time, even modest payments might add up to a significant amount.
  • Diversify, and Learn: Experiment with several asset classes and investment vehicles to diversify and learn. Make the most of this time to construct a diverse portfolio that fits your risk tolerance by learning from both successes and disappointments.

Investing in Your 30s: Juggling Stability and Growth

  • Establish Specific Financial Objectives: Establish both short- and long-term financial objectives, such as property ownership, family formation, and kid education finance. Make sure your investments reflect these goals.
  • Contributions: Increase your investing contributions in line with your income growth.  Make the most of employer-sponsored retirement plans while also taking into account other financial options, like individual retirement accounts (IRAs). Investing in Your 40s: Emphasising Retirement Planning and Stability First

  • Review and Modify: Regularly review your investing portfolio. In order to hedge against market volatility as you get closer to middle age, think about switching to more stable assets.
  • Pay Attention to Retirement: Make retirement account contributions a priority in order to prioritise retirement preparation, especially if you are considering assisted living options or expect to have increased healthcare expenses in older age. To guarantee a comfortable retirement, take advantage of catch-up contributions if they are offered.

Investing in Your 50s: Getting Close to Retirement and Reducing Risk

  • Fine-Tune Your Asset Allocation: As retirement draws near, make adjustments to your portfolio to reduce risk. Reevaluate your risk tolerance and go towards assets that provide income.
  • Examine Investments That Generate Income: Think about making investments that yield steady income, like bonds, stocks, and real estate investment trusts (REITs).

Investing After 60s: Safeguarding Assets and Creating Income

  • Conservative Asset Allocation: Give priority to preserving capital. To safeguard your wealth, allocate a sizeable amount of your portfolio to low-risk investments.
  • Make a Plan for a Sustainable Withdrawal: To make sure your savings last in retirement, create a plan for how you will withdraw money. Take into account elements like Social Security income and pension income.
  • Estate Planning: Consistently review and revise your estate strategy. Make sure your investments support your descendants and are in line with your legacy plans.

 

In conclusion, investing is a journey that lasts a lifetime and changes with age. People can make well-informed decisions that support their financial objectives if they are aware of the particular factors that apply to them at each stage of life. Financial success at any age can only be attained with a deliberate and flexible investment approach, regardless of one’s stage of life.
